Who owns the Westerlands?

The Westerlands are ruled from the castle of Casterly Rock by House Lannister. It is one of the smaller regions of the Seven Kingdoms geographically but has one of the larger populations.

What happened to Stannis fleet?

The rest of the Royal Fleet had been obliterated by the wildfire – including the Queen Cersei. All of Stannis’ ships are destroyed, forcing him to rely on the thirty Lyseni sellsail ships of Salladhor Saan to retreat his few remaining men (under 2,000) to Dragonstone.

Why is jorah called the Andal?

He served in mercenary companies such as the Golden Company. However, his income would not be enough to satisfy Lynesse, and she eventually left him and became a concubine for a richer man. He is called Jorah the Andal by the Dothraki, as they assume that all people from Westeros are Andals.

Are the Lannisters Andals?

In time, the Lannister kings also wed their children to Andals, and when King Gerold III died without male issue, a council crowned the Andal husband of Gerold’s only daughter, Ser Joffrey Lydden, who took the Lannister name. Thus the Lannisters became an Andal house, though their First Men name lived on.

Who owns Casterly Rock?

Tyrion Lannister is Lord of Casterly Rock, inheriting the claim from his father Tywin Lannister and officially inheriting the title from his sister Cersei Lannister. Typically, the Lord of Casterly Rock also holds the title of Warden of the West.

What was the Lannister fleet?

The Lannister fleet was a fleet of ships commanded by House Lannister of Casterly Rock. It was anchored at the port city of Lannisport .

Who are the Lannisters of Lannisport?

Lannisport is also home to the more distantly related Lannetts, Lantells, and Lannys. Lannisters from Casterly Rock developed Lannisport from a village into a town and then into a city. The Lannisters of Lannisport prospered off of trade, building walls to defend the city, while the Lannisters of Casterly Rock became the Kings of the Rock.

Why did Balon Greyjoy burn the Lannister fleet at Port?

When Balon Greyjoy, Lord Reaper of Pyke, first rebelled against King Robert Baratheon and declared himself King of the Iron Islands, his brother Euron carried out an attack against the Lannister fleet and burned it at port, in order to prevent it being used against the Iron Islands .

What happened to Lannisport?

During the Dance of the Dragons, Lannisport supported the greens of King Aegon II Targaryen. Dalton Greyjoy, the Lord of the Iron Islands known as the Red Kraken, sacked the city in 130 AC, capturing three-quarters of Lannisport’s fleet and sinking the rest.
